Sumner County board approves variance reducing side-yard setbacks for Hickory Harbor lot
Summary
The Sumner County Board of Social Appeals on March 13 approved a variance allowing a Hickory Harbor lot owned by Jeffrey Barnes to reduce side-yard setbacks from 20 feet to 10 feet, despite objections from adjacent homeowners citing view loss and fire-safety concerns. The vote was 3-1.
The Sumner County Board of Social Appeals approved a variance March 13 allowing property owner Jeffrey Barnes to reduce side-yard setbacks for a Hickory Harbor subdivision lot from 20 feet to 10 feet, voting 3-1.
Board staff presented the request for a rural-residential lot platted in 1964 and described the subject parcel as about 1 acre and as having constrained buildable area because of topography and an existing retaining wall and drain.
